Delhi : The INDIA 2.0 programme from Skoda VW also includes the Kushaq and Slavia as well as Virtus and Taigun. The MQB A0 IN platform has proven its worth by earning a 5 stars crash rating from GNCAP across the range. The programme aims to develop a premium automotive experience for India. With the addition of new models and colour choices, Volkswagen now plans to increase sales.

With a single 1.5L TSI engine and a 7-speed DSG, the GT Plus trim level was equipped. The package now includes manual variations as well. They probably serve fans who want more involvement and enjoyment while driving. A reduced price point is also established by the manual variations. gaining more clients than it did previously.

Updates on the Volkswagen Virtus and Taigun

Both the Virtus car and Taigun SUV are available in the aforementioned manual variations. Additionally, GT trim now has the DSG with Taigun option. There are currently seven variations of the Virtus sedan, up from six earlier. There are presently nine Taigun versions (not counting limited editions). All Virtus and Taigun variations, which were recently introduced with the Skoda Slavia and Kushaq, will include the Lava Blue colour.

The same red brake callipers and black wheels are used. Dark Red Glossy and Rave Glossy colours are available for interiors. The only car in the INDIA 2.0 programme without the 1.5L TSI MT combination was the Virtus. VW stepped in to fill the need. . VW stepped in to fill the need. Soon, the costs of all the new variations will be made public.

VW GT Edge Collection

In June 2023, Volkswagen will debut the GT Edge line, which includes the Virtus and Taigun. It will have a 1.5L TSI engine and be offered with both manual and DSG gearbox options. There are only a few GT Edges in existence. It has two colours: Carbon Steel Matte with Taigun and Deep Black Pearl with Virtus. The public will learn more in June 2023.

Trail and sport concepts developed by Taigun

With the Volkswagen Taigun, there are two limited edition models: Trail Concept and Sport Concept. 'Coming soon' was the only reference made in the presentation. There was no schedule for the rollout. Sport Concept will have a DSG option, while Trail Concept will only have an MT transmission. The Trail concept will come with a plethora of outdoor-themed accessories, including roof racks, thicker cladding, and more.

With Virtus and Taigun, Volkswagen offers two variation lineups: Dynamic Line and Performance Line. With Virtus and Taigun, the Dynamic Line trims include the Comfort Line, High Line, and Top Line. The GT and GT Plus trims with Taigun and the GT Plus trim with Virtus are part of the Performance Line.
